Section 36Part 9DISCIPLINE, TRIAL AND PUNISHMENT OF MILITARY AND OTHER OFFENCES

Power of Commanding Officer to charge etc.

Where under section 35 the Commanding Officer has initial powers in respect of a case —
the Commanding Officer may bring one or more charges; or
the Commanding Officer may refer the case to the Director of Public Prosecutions; and
a charge brought under paragraph (a) shall be regarded for the purposes of this Part as allocated for the summary hearing of the Commanding Officer or by a subordinate commander.
